How Each Type Works
Both vehicle types combine a gasoline engine with an electric motor and a battery pack, but the key difference lies in how the battery is charged and how large it is.
A standard hybrid (often abbreviated HEV, for Hybrid Electric Vehicle) uses a small battery that charges itself automatically. Energy is captured when you brake — a process called regenerative braking — and the engine also feeds the battery during normal driving. You never plug it in. The electric motor assists the gasoline engine, particularly at low speeds, which is where most fuel savings occur in city driving.
A plug-in hybrid (PHEV) works similarly, but it carries a much larger battery that can store enough electricity to power the car for meaningful distances — typically somewhere between 20 and 50 miles depending on the vehicle — using the electric motor alone. When that charge is depleted, the gasoline engine takes over seamlessly, just like a standard hybrid. The key addition is that you can replenish the battery by plugging into a standard household outlet or a dedicated charging point.

| Criterion | Standard Hybrid (HEV) | Plug-In Hybrid (PHEV) |
|---|---|---|
| Charging method | Self-charging via engine and braking | Plug-in plus self-charging |
| Battery size | Small | Larger |
| Electric-only range | Very limited (a few miles) | Typically 20–50 miles |
| Home charging needed | No | Optional but recommended |
| Typical upfront cost | Lower than PHEV | Higher than HEV |
| Federal tax credit potential | Generally not eligible | May qualify (varies by model) |
| Fuel station dependency | Standard gas station only | Gas station or charging point |
| Best trip type | Mixed city and highway | Short daily errands + longer trips |
Costs, Charging, and Practical Considerations
Standard hybrids generally carry a lower purchase price than comparable plug-in models, and they require no home infrastructure changes whatsoever. If you live in an apartment, lack a garage, or simply prefer the simplicity of a gas station, an HEV removes every barrier.
PHEVs cost more upfront, but they may qualify for the federal Plug-In Electric Drive Vehicle Tax Credit, as well as various state-level incentives. The financial math depends on your individual tax situation, local electricity rates, and how many miles you drive daily — this is general information, not personalised financial advice. A licensed tax professional can help you determine what credits, if any, apply to your circumstances.

Charging a PHEV overnight on a standard 120-volt household outlet (sometimes called Level 1 charging) is sufficient for most owners, though it can take several hours to fully replenish the battery. A 240-volt home charger (Level 2) cuts that time significantly but involves installation costs.

Which Option Suits Seniors Best?
For many older drivers, the deciding factor comes down to driving patterns and lifestyle rather than technology preference.
If your daily mileage is modest — running errands, attending appointments, visiting family within a 20–40 mile radius — a plug-in hybrid can cover those trips almost entirely on electric power, reducing trips to the gas station. If your driving is more varied, including frequent highway travel or long-distance visits, the standard hybrid's consistent efficiency across all conditions may be the more practical fit.
Comfort, ease of use, and reliability are equally important considerations. Both types drive much like conventional vehicles. Neither demands the range-planning mindset that a fully electric car requires.
